2) What are cookies?
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device (computer, phone, or tablet) when you visit a website. They are widely used to make websites work, to make them work more efficiently, and to provide information to website owners.
Cookies may be:
- First-party cookies: set directly by Caribou.
- Third-party cookies: set by external providers (e.g., analytics or video platforms).
We also use related technologies, such as web beacons (pixels), local storage and similar technologies, which may operate in a similar way to cookies.

7) How long do cookies last?
- Session cookies: deleted when you close your browser.
- Persistent cookies: remain on your device for a set period or until you delete them.
